Centennial Videography Budget

Whether you need event videography in Colorado or internal marketing videography, the length and requirements of your project will directly affect your overall budget. When budgeting for your project, it’s important to consider your answers to the following questions:

  1. What do you want your video to do? Are you promoting a product or summarizing a recent event with a highlight reel? Each type of project demands different crews, equipment, and locations, meaning filming a product will differ from recording live events. A professional videographer will ensure the final product aligns with your business objectives.  
  2. What do you want included in your video? Explainer videos or employee training videos often involve voice over narration. Narration costs can vary depending on the talent, such as professional actors versus voice artists. The size of the crew also influences the total budget—more personnel generally means higher costs.  
  3. Where do you want your video to be filmed? If you need recommendations, a camera crew can help identify suitable film studios or exterior locations. Studio rentals and permit fees will also affect the final production cost.

    The Rates for Videographers in Centennial

    While your specific needs will influence pricing, in this list, the rates for videographers in Centennial covers the pre-production, production, and post-production processes. These rates vary, and are NOT set in stone, please call for pricing specific to your project:

    Centennial Freelance Videographer Pricing Sheet:

    – Video Rendering: $30/hour to $75/hour
    – Cameramen: $100/hour to $400/hour
    – Miscellaneous Fees: $100 to $1,000’s
    – Script Writer/Marketer: $60/hour to $150/hour
    – Narrators/Voice Overs: $100 to $400
    – Equipment: $20/hour to $100’s/hour
    – Audio Files: $30 to $1,000
    – Video Director: $20/hour to $250/hour
    – B-Roll: 10% to 50% addition to shooting costs
    – Video Editor: $60/hour to $175/hour

    Videography costs can vary based on several factors, including the complexity of the project (pre-production, production, and post-production needs), the type of video (corporate, event, product, etc.), equipment used, location fees (permits, studio rentals), and whether additional services (such as scriptwriting, voiceovers, or specialized editing) are required.

    • Hourly Rates: Ideal for smaller projects or specific tasks.
    • Day Rates: Often used for full-day shoots where the videographer is engaged for a longer period.
    • Half-Day Rates: A middle ground for projects that require less than a full day of shooting.
      The choice depends on your project’s scope and how much time you expect to need the videographer’s services.

    Location fees and permits can add significantly to your project cost, especially if filming takes place in high-demand or iconic Centennial locations. These fees cover permits, location rentals, and any additional logistical expenses, so it’s important to factor them into your budget from the start.

    A standard package usually covers:

    • Pre-production planning (concept development, storyboarding, location scouting)
    • Production (filming, lighting, on-set management)
    • Post-production (editing, audio and video rendering, color correction)
    • Additional services such as scriptwriting, voiceover work, or special effects might be available for an extra fee.
